Title: Andreas Gründl: A Pioneer in Vehicle Technology Innovations

Introduction

Andreas Gründl, based in Munich, Germany, is a distinguished inventor known for his significant contributions to vehicle technology. With 14 patents to his name, Gründl has consistently pushed the boundaries of innovation in the automotive industry, particularly in braking systems and fuel injection technology.

Latest Patents

Gründl's latest patents showcase his expertise in advancing vehicle safety and performance. One notable invention is the "Braking assembly for a land vehicle." This innovative brake unit incorporates fluid on-off valves operated electrically, along with an electronic control circuit that modulates hydraulic pressure in the brake circuits. The design features a unit body made of at least two interconnected ceramic boards that house hydraulic connecting lines and electrical components.

In another breakthrough, Gründl developed a "Fuel injection valve" designed for internal combustion engines. This valve allows for precise fuel injection directly into the combustion chamber, featuring a fuel inlet and an electrically activated actuating device. The intricate design includes a solenoid arrangement and a magnet yoke system, enhancing the efficiency of fuel delivery and ignition.
